This study focuses on evaluating the performance and potential contributions of ChatGPT, a generative artificial intelligence model, to the advancement of scientific and research fields, including public health, climate change, computer programming, education etc. The research commences by examining the role of ChatGPT in scientific publishing, demonstrating how it can streamline the creation of research content, thereby enhancing the accessibility and dissemination of scientific knowledge. In the context of public health and medical writing, the study investigates how ChatGPT can transform healthcare by assisting professionals and researchers in generating accurate and informative documents, thereby contributing significantly to the widespread dissemination of critical health information and advancements. In the fight against climate change and global warming, ChatGPT emerges as a promising tool for addressing challenges related to data analysis, prediction modeling, and communication. The research explores how ChatGPT can support climate scientists and policymakers in synthesizing intricate data, creating effective communication materials, and mobilizing public awareness and action. Furthermore, the study assesses ChatGPT's contributions to the field of computer programming, where it can aid developers in debugging programming errors. Its ability to comprehend and generate code snippets streamlines problem-solving, thereby boosting software development efficiency and code quality.
